Other Translations of Proverbs 11:7
King James Version
7 When a wicked man dieth, his expectation shall perish: and the hope of unjust men perisheth.
English Standard Version
7 When the wicked dies, his hope will perish, and the expectation of wealth
The Message
7 When the wicked die, that's it - the story's over, end of hope.
New King James Version
7 When a wicked man dies, his expectation will perish, And the hope of the unjust perishes.
New Living Translation
7 When the wicked die, their hopes die with them, for they rely on their own feeble strength.
